One Pot Creamy Mac and Cheese (Stovetop)

Ingredients List

Simple Ingredients, Big Comfort

  • Elbow Macaroni (340 g / 12 oz)
    Classic choice for holding creamy sauce
    Substitution: Shells, cavatappi, or gluten-free pasta
  • Milk (3 cups)
    Whole milk gives the creamiest result
    Substitution: 2% milk or unsweetened oat milk
  • Water or Broth (1½ cups)
    Helps cook pasta evenly and build starch
  • Butter (2 tablespoons)
    Adds richness and flavor
    Substitution: Olive oil or vegan butter
  • Cheddar Cheese (2 cups, freshly grated)
    Sharp cheddar gives the best flavor
    Substitution: Colby, Monterey Jack, or a cheese blend
  • Parmesan Cheese (½ cup, grated)
    Enhances umami and thickness
  • Salt (to taste)
  • Black Pepper (to taste)
  • Optional Flavor Boosters:
    • Garlic powder
    • Paprika
    • Mustard powder
    • Hot sauce

Timing

  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 25 minutes

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Cook the Pasta in One Pot

In a large pot, add macaroni, milk, water (or broth), butter, and salt.

Bring to a gentle boil over medium heat, stirring frequently to prevent sticking.

🫕 The starch released here is key to creamy sauce—don’t drain!


Step 2: Simmer Until Tender

Reduce heat to medium-low and simmer for 8–10 minutes, stirring often, until pasta is tender and most liquid is absorbed.


Step 3: Add the Cheese

Lower heat to low. Gradually stir in cheddar and Parmesan until fully melted and smooth.

⚠️ Low heat prevents grainy or oily sauce.


Step 4: Adjust the Texture

If sauce feels too thick, add a splash of milk. If too thin, simmer for 1–2 more minutes.

Season with black pepper and optional spices.


Step 5: Serve Immediately

Remove from heat and serve hot while perfectly creamy.

✨ Mac and cheese thickens as it cools—best enjoyed fresh.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. High Heat When Adding Cheese
    → Causes grainy sauce
  2. Pre-Shredded Cheese
    → Doesn’t melt smoothly
  3. Not Stirring Enough
    → Pasta sticks or cooks unevenly
  4. Too Much Liquid at Once
    → Dilutes flavor
  5. Overcooking the Pasta
    → Mushy texture

📌 Most stovetop mac issues come from heat control.


Storing Tips

  • Refrigerator: Store up to 3 days in an airtight container
  • Reheating: Add a splash of milk and reheat gently
  • Meal Prep Friendly: Yes
  • Freezing: Not recommended (texture changes)

FAQs

Can I use different pasta shapes?

Yes—shells and cavatappi work especially well.

Why is my sauce grainy?

Heat was too high when cheese was added.

Can I make it dairy-free?

Yes—use plant milk and vegan cheese.

Is this kid-friendly?

Absolutely—classic, mild, and comforting.

Can I add protein?

Yes—stir in cooked chicken, bacon, or ham.
